Clarifying Responsibilities: The Distinct Jobs of a listing agent and a buyers agent



In the real estate industry, experts often focus in representing either property owners or purchasers. Understanding the separation between a listing agent and a buyers agent is vital for a smooth transaction. These roles of real estate agent perform a distinct and critical part in the process. Let's look at a few key differences:


  • A listing agent primarily works for the seller, striving to market the property successfully and secure the most favorable price and terms.

  • In contrast, a buyers agent only represents the home seeker, helping them to identify a suitable property and negotiate its purchase.}

  • The listing agent handles responsibilities like property valuation, creating advertisements, conducting viewings, and handling bids on behalf of the owner.

  • A buyers agent provides purchasers with access to available listings, schedules tours, helps with bidding tactics, and assists with appraisals.

  • Both the listing agent and the buyers agent usually compensated through a fee that is paid from the sale amount at closing, though specific arrangements can vary.


Essentially, both types of realtor endeavor to facilitate a positive real estate outcome for their particular clients. Choosing the right type of real estate agent hinges on whether you are marketing or acquiring property.
